/** @prettier */
import { MonoTypeOperatorFunction } from '../types';
import { operate } from '../util/lift';
import { Subscription } from '../Subscription';
import { EMPTY } from '../observable/empty';
import { OperatorSubscriber } from './OperatorSubscriber';
export interface RetryConfig {
count: number;
resetOnSuccess?: boolean;
}
/**
* Returns an Observable that mirrors the source Observable with the exception of an `error`. If the source Observable
* calls `error`, this method will resubscribe to the source Observable for a maximum of `count` resubscriptions (given
* as a number parameter) rather than propagating the `error` call.
*
* 
*
* Any and all items emitted by the source Observable will be emitted by the resulting Observable, even those emitted
* during failed subscriptions. For example, if an Observable fails at first but emits [1, 2] then succeeds the second
* time and emits: [1, 2, 3, 4, 5] then the complete stream of emissions and notifications
* would be: [1, 2, 1, 2, 3, 4, 5, `complete`].
*
* ## Example
* ```ts
* import { interval, of, throwError } from 'rxjs';
* import { mergeMap, retry } from 'rxjs/operators';
*
* const source = interval(1000);
* const example = source.pipe(
* mergeMap(val => {
* if(val > 5){
* return throwError('Error!');
* }
* return of(val);
* }),
* //retry 2 times on error
* retry(2)
* );
*
* const subscribe = example.subscribe({
* next: val => console.log(val),
* error: val => console.log(`${val}: Retried 2 times then quit!`)
* });
*
* // Output:
* // 0..1..2..3..4..5..
* // 0..1..2..3..4..5..
* // 0..1..2..3..4..5..
* // "Error!: Retried 2 times then quit!"
* ```
*
* @param {number} count - Number of retry attempts before failing.
* @param {boolean} resetOnSuccess - When set to `true` every successful emission will reset the error count
* @return {Observable} The source Observable modified with the retry logic.
*/
export function retry<T>(count?: number): MonoTypeOperatorFunction<T>;
export function retry<T>(config: RetryConfig): MonoTypeOperatorFunction<T>;
export function retry<T>(configOrCount: number | RetryConfig = Infinity): MonoTypeOperatorFunction<T> {
let config: RetryConfig;
if (configOrCount && typeof configOrCount === 'object') {
config = configOrCount;
} else {
config = {
count: configOrCount,
};
}
const { count, resetOnSuccess = false } = config;
return count <= 0
? () => EMPTY
: operate((source, subscriber) => {
let soFar = 0;
let innerSub: Subscription | null;
const subscribeForRetry = () => {
let syncUnsub = false;
innerSub = source.subscribe(
new OperatorSubscriber(
subscriber,
(value) => {
if (resetOnSuccess) {
soFar = 0;
}
subscriber.next(value);
},
(err) => {
if (soFar++ < count) {
if (innerSub) {
innerSub.unsubscribe();
innerSub = null;
subscribeForRetry();
} else {
syncUnsub = true;
}
} else {
subscriber.error(err);
}
}
)
);
if (syncUnsub) {
innerSub.unsubscribe();
innerSub = null;
subscribeForRetry();
}
};
subscribeForRetry();
});
}
